重新生成证书

证书备份

cp -rp /etc/kubernetes /etc/kubernetes.bak

移除过期证书

rm -f /etc/kubernetes/pki/apiserver*
rm -f /etc/kubernetes/pki/front-proxy-client.*
rm -rf /etc/kubernetes/pki/etcd/healthcheck-client.*
rm -rf /etc/kubernetes/pki/etcd/server.*
rm -rf /etc/kubernetes/pki/etcd/peer.*

备注:可以使用命令openssl x509 -in [证书全路径] -noout -text查看证书详情。

重新生成证书

kubeadm alpha phase certs all

重新生成配置文件

mv /etc/kubernetes/
mv /etc/kubernetes/*.conf /tmp/
kubeadm alpha phase kubeconfig all

重启kubelet

systemctl restart kubelet

证书过期时间确认

openssl x509 -in /etc/kubernetes/pki/apiserver.crt -noout -text |grep ' Not '
其他同理

集群确认

kubectl get no

最新文章

  1. 认识 EXT2 文件系统
  2. LINUX 下grep命令查找
  3. django1.9 + uwsgi +nginx1.9 部署(centos6.6)
  4. Coder-Strike 2014 - Round 1 B. Network Configuration
  5. nova分析(9)—— nova-novncproxy
  6. 关于IB_DESIGNABLE / IBInspectable的那些事
  7. django中form表单的提交:
  8. iOS_SN_Xcode内存泄露调试
  9. [转]UltraISO制作U盘启动盘安装Win7/9/10系统攻略
  10. 【转载】jQuery全屏滚动插件fullPage.js
  11. css3中“渐变”兼容性解决方案
  12. python 要掌握面向对象,你得会做这些题吗?
  13. 自动的自动化:EvoSuite 自动生成JUnit的测试用例
  14. Touch Gesture手势总结
  15. ES - dynamic field mapping
  16. maven跳过测试编译命令
  17. 前端-URL到页面显示的全过程
  18. java遍历http请求request的所有参数实现方法
  19. Chart.js Y轴数据以百分比展示
  20. 51Nod 1066:Bash游戏 (巴什博弈)

热门文章

  1. 实战webpack系列04
  2. 【Android - 自定义View】之不同事件的处理
  3. python模块成像库pillow
  4. xpath的|
  5. synchronized被这么问,谁能受得了
  6. Eclipse官方下载步骤
  7. PAT乙级练习(1001)
  8. unity3D 游戏物体同时绑定单击、双击事件
  9. 小白学 Python 爬虫(14):urllib 基础使用(四)
  10. 转:spring4.0之二:@Configuration的使用